Shonen (aimed at young males) remains the most popular demographic, defined by high-stakes action and themes of perseverance.
Anime: Demon Slayer (Kimetsu no Yaiba)If you value breathtaking animation, Demon Slayer is a must-watch. Produced by Ufotable, it features some of the most fluid fight sequences in history. The story follows Tanjiro Kamado as he joins the Demon Slayer Corps to save his sister, who has been turned into a demon.
Manga: Chainsaw ManFor those who prefer their action with a side of chaos and grit, Tatsuki Fujimoto’s Chainsaw Man is a masterpiece of subverting tropes. It’s fast-paced, unpredictable, and deeply emotional. 2. Psychological Thrillers & Mystery
If you prefer mind games over sword fights, these picks will keep you on the edge of your seat.
Anime: Death NoteThe ultimate "gateway" anime. When a high school student discovers a notebook that can kill anyone whose name is written in it, a global game of cat-and-mouse ensues. It’s a masterclass in suspense.
Manga: MonsterNaoki Urasawa is a legendary storyteller, and Monster is his magnum opus. It’s a grounded, dark thriller about a doctor who saves a young boy, only to realize years later that he may have saved a serial killer. 3. Heartwarming "Slice of Life"
Sometimes, you just want a series that feels like a warm hug.
Anime: Spy x FamilyA spy, an assassin, and a telepath all end up in a fake marriage for their own secret reasons. The result is a hilarious and touching exploration of "found family" that has taken the world by storm.
Manga: Yotsuba&!This manga follows the daily adventures of a green-haired five-year-old girl. It is pure, unadulterated joy in paper form and is widely considered one of the best "feel-good" series ever written. 4. Dark Fantasy and Seinen
For a more mature audience, Seinen (aimed at adult men) often deals with heavier philosophical themes and graphic content.
Anime: Vinland SagaMoving away from magic, this series focuses on Vikings and the brutal reality of war. It’s a revenge story that evolves into a profound meditation on what it means to be a true warrior.
Manga: BerserkWidely regarded as one of the greatest manga of all time, Kentaro Miura’s Berserk is a dark fantasy epic with unparalleled art. Be warned: it is incredibly dark, but its exploration of human resilience is unmatched. 5. Sports and Inspiration
Sports series are famous for making you care deeply about games you’ve never played.
Anime: Haikyu!!Even if you don’t like volleyball, you will love Haikyu!!. It’s a story about teamwork and growth that manages to make every match feel like the most important event in the world.
Manga: Blue LockUnlike the "power of friendship" trope in Haikyu!!, Blue Lock is about ego and competition. It’s a high-intensity football (soccer) manga that feels like a battle royale. Conclusion
